Abstract

The glass parts comprise oxidic glass and have at least one surface layer which is at most 300 ANGSTROM thick and has a composition with a substoichiometric amount of network-forming and/or network-modifying ions compared with the oxygen ions. The film used to join the glass parts comprises polyethylene, has a thickness of from 5 to 100 mu m and has been modified on the surface by treatment with an oxidant. The glass parts are bonded to one another by means of the film at a temperature between 125 to 250 DEG C and a pressure of at least 5 g/mm<2>. The process can be used for the production of cells for display devices or for spectrophotometry and for the production of sample holders for microscopy. The resultant bond between the glass parts is chemically and thermally resistant.
